BY YOANA KIMWELE.
Kitui County Public Service Board has reiterated its earlier statements that the commission does not engage in monkey business while doing its work.
The Commission led by chairperson Dr. Florence Makindi has warned the public and candidates against giving out money to anyone because the commission doesn’t ask for a bribe or money to employ county staff.
A tough-speaking chairperson has warned the public and those seeking Employment in kitui County Government not to engage in fishy Monkey business saying any suspected elements will be handed over to DCI and EACC for prosecution.
“If the commission suspects that any of the short-listed CO Candidates has been involved in bribery, his or her documents will be discarded” The board Chair Makindi has said.
In the last few days, some criminal elements used Facebook and WhatsApp accounts to impersonate commissioners to extort money from unsuspected individuals promising to assist them.
The commission has since reported the matter which is under investigation by DC, the TCD digital report.
